/** * Un-escape a text string as escaped using {@link #escapeText(String)}. * Two-digit hex escapes (starting with "\x") are also recognized. */ static String unescapeText(String input) throws InvalidEscapeSequence { return new UTF8Buffer(unescapeBytes(input)).toString(); }
/** * If the next token is a string, consume it, unescape it as a * {@link Buffer}, and return it. Otherwise, throw a * {@link ParseException}. */ public Buffer consumeBuffer() throws ParseException { char quote = currentToken.length() > 0 ? currentToken.charAt(0) : '\0'; if (quote != '\"' && quote != '\'') { throw parseException("Expected string."); } if (currentToken.length() < 2 || currentToken.charAt(currentToken.length() - 1) != quote) { throw parseException("String missing ending quote."); } try { String escaped = currentToken.substring(1, currentToken.length() - 1); Buffer result = unescapeBytes(escaped); nextToken(); return result; } catch (InvalidEscapeSequence e) { throw parseException(e.getMessage()); } }
